Hasbro Transformers Collectors' Club issue #12
Editor-In-Chief: Brian Savage
Coordinating Editor: Pete Sinclair
Lead Writer / Assistant Editor: Rik Alvarez
Associate Editor: Benson Yee
Vintage Articles Manager: Karl Hartman
Creative Director / Layout: Lanny Lathem
Grammatical Quality Control: Heather Choplin
Creative contributor: Rob Meyer
Funnies and Art contributor: Jesse Wittenrich
Coloring contributor: Drew Eiden
Contents
- "Brian's Bytes and Bolts" by Brian Savage (page 1)
- "From the Editors Desk" by Pete Sinclair (page 1)
- "The Unicron Trilogy - The Final Installment of the Continuity Series" by Greg Sepelak (page 2)
- "IDW Publishing Previews Page: Featuring highlights from upcoming releases!" (page 3)
- "Transformers BotCon 2006" by Scott Marble (pages 4-5)
- "Lil Formers" by Matt Moylan (page 5)
- "TFTM: Sights Unseen" by Brian Deever (page 6 and 10)
- "Mini Mayhem" by Jesse Wittenrich (page 6)
- Profile for the Street Action Mini-Con Team, with art by Jesse Wittenrich (page 7)
- "Transfan Art Gallery," featuring submissions from Eric W. Schwartz (ARTIST SPOTLIGHT!), Micah C R Guy (THIRD PLACE), Timothy Lim (FIRST PLACE), Nicky Iocabazzi, Matty Boy Anderson, James (SECOND PLACE), Primal84, and Candi Santora (pages 8-9)
- "Revelations Part 6," a comic by Forest Lee and Dan Khanna (pages 11-16)
Errors
- High Wire's name is parsed as Highwire.
- Sureshock is referred to as "he" instead of "she."
Items of note
- This is the end of the second year of the magazine. The 'N E X T I S S U E !' box promises 'A Newsletter Transformed...'
- There's only one profile this time around. It's for three distinct characters though.
- On the bright side, there's two whole pages of fan art!
